How green the land is (NOAA-20, 16-day, 1 km)
What it measures. How green and healthy the land vegetation is, summarized as 'vegetation indices' (NDVI and two versions of EVI) that rise with denser, healthier plant cover. It also includes the underlying light-reflectance bands.
How it's made. Made from the VIIRS instrument on the NOAA-20 satellite, choosing the best clear pixel over each 16-day window at 1-km resolution, designed to continue the long MODIS record.
How & where you'd use it. Used to monitor crops, forests, and droughts, and to extend decades-long records of how Earth's vegetation changes over time.

Official description
The NOAA-20 Visible Infrared Imaging Radiometer Suite (VIIRS) Vegetation Indices (VJ113A2) Version 2 data product provides vegetation indices by a process of selecting the best available pixel over a 16-day acquisition period at 1 kilometer (km) resolution. The VJ113 data products are designed after the Moderate Resolution Imaging Spectroradiometer (MODIS) Terra and Aqua Vegetation Indices product suite to promote the continuity of the Earth Observation System (EOS) mission. The VJ113 algorithm process produces three vegetation indices: The Normalized Difference Vegetation Index (NDVI), the Enhanced Vegetation Index (EVI), and the Enhanced Vegetation Index-2 (EVI2). NDVI is one of the longest continual remotely sensed time series observations, using both the red and near-infrared (NIR) bands. EVI is a slightly different vegetation index that is more sensitive to canopy cover, while NDVI is more sensitive to chlorophyll. EVI2 is a reformation of the standard 3-band EVI, using the red band and NIR band. This reformation addresses arising issues when comparing VIIRS EVI to other EVI models that do not include a blue band. EVI2 will eventually become the standard EVI. Along with the three Vegetation Indices variables, this product also includes variables for NIR reflectance; three shortwave infrared (SWIR) reflectance; red, blue, and green reflectance; composite day of year; pixel reliability; relative azimuth, view, and sun angles, and a quality variable. Two low resolution browse images are also available for each VJ113A2 product: EVI and NDVI. Get the data
import earthaccess
earthaccess.login(strategy="netrc") # free Earthdata Login
results = earthaccess.search_data(
short_name="VJ113A2",
version="002",
bounding_box=(-122.5, 37.2, -121.8, 37.9), # your area (W,S,E,N)
temporal=("2024-01-01", "2024-12-31"), # your dates
)
files = earthaccess.open(results) # stream straight from LPCLOUD Browsing CMR needs no login. Downloading or streaming bytes needs a free Earthdata Login + the earthaccess package. Official links
